No Excuses

I've known about Stanley's for forever now - I drive past it at least three times a week - and had yet to stop in until Sunday morning.

For $12, I walked outta there with two containers of organic strawberries, a container of mixed fruit, a spaghetti squash, five kiwis, one yellow squash, one red pepper, an eggplant and a bag of small pitas. For $12. With my bounty, I made a huge fruit salad for breakfast and later Sunday night for dinner with two of my girlfriends, made roasted vegetables and tossed them with some rotini, olive oil and garlic.

It's not that the price of produce keeps me from buying it, but it does keep me from buying it en masse. I get enough to get buy - apples, some veggies for a side, some carrots. Had I gone to a supermarket chain to buy all of that, it would have cost me almost $25. The strawberries alone would have been about $10. It was nice to eat all day on, for the most part, veggies and fruit alone.

I have enough veggies and pasta left over for about three more meals.
